Stay on Top of Caring for Your Garden With These Tips

Gardens require a lot of love and care, and it can feel quite challenging to meet the needs of all the different plants and flowers in your backyard. But if you want everything to grow big and strong, you need to be proactive and look after each plant to the best of your abilities.

Not sure where to start? Well, this guide is here to help. Below, we’ll take a look at some essential tips and tricks that you can keep in mind when tending to your plants to help them all thrive.

SEVEN TIPS EVERY GARDENER NEEDS TO KNOW

Want to become a great gardener? If so, here are a few tips you need to keep in mind.

Invest in accessories

There are lots of useful accessories you can buy to make gardening easier and more manageable. Water timers, for example, allow you to set the correct amount of time for watering your plants, and there are lots of other handy gadgets.

Inspect your plants often

It’s always a good idea to walk around your garden and visually inspect your plants and flowers. This will help you spot any warning signs, such as brown leaves or discoloration as well as traces of destructive bugs such as aphids.

Water correctly 

It’s important to water your plants, but you don’t want to water them too much or too little. Overwatering can damage your plant’s health, and underwatering may cause them to dry out. Check how much water each plant needs and water them appropriately.

Think about soil health 

Soil is key for giving your garden plants the nutrients they need to grow, but soil quality can degrade as time goes by. You can improve your soil quality by treating it with mulch, compost, and fertilizer to add lots of health-boosting nutrients in a matter of minutes.

Keep your tools clean

You may use a variety of tools in your garden, like spades, forks, trowels, and more. These tools are very useful, but they can get dirty and may even become breeding grounds for fungi and bacteria. Make sure to clean them regularly in between uses.

Deal with weeds

Weeds can be very damaging to your plants, and they can spread quickly if they are left to grow and multiply. Look around your garden regularly to spot any traces of weeds and remove them quickly to provide more space and resources for the plants you care about.

Research companion plants

Companion plants are plants that work well when planted near others, providing shelter, keeping pests at bay, or encouraging friendly, beneficial insects to visit the area and pollinate your plants. You can find out about them online and plant them in your garden to help other plants prosper.

FINAL THOUGHTS

So, if you like to spend time in the garden or want to grow lots of happy, healthy plants, these are the tips and tricks you can use to make it happen. Remember to check your garden regularly, get rid of weeds and pests as soon as they appear, and provide your plants with the water and nutrients they need to grow correctly.
